Scientific Presentation

2014

International Congress

Effects of yogic practices and aerobic exercise on aggression among college women basketball players — presented at an international academic congress, reaching a global audience of sports scientists and physical education researchers.

Scientific Presentation

2013

National Seminar

Managing sports state anxiety with yoga among athletes — A Probe into Facts. Presented at a national seminar, this paper explored how ancient Indian practices can address modern athletic psychological challenges.

Scientific Presentation

2012

National Conference — NIT Tiruchirapalli

Organal discomforts of anabolic steroids — presented at National College Tiruchirapalli. A critical analysis of performance-enhancing substance risks for athletes, advocating for natural training methodologies.

Scientific Presentation

Pondicherry University

University Seminar

Effect of yoga and physical exercise on flexibility, anxiety and blood pressure — an interdisciplinary study bridging physical education, psychology, and health science presented to an academic university audience.
